基本释义
- n. 卫兵,警卫;看守,保卫,警戒;列车长;保护装置;(英国的)禁卫军;(篮球)后卫;(拳击运动员的)防御姿势
- v. 守卫,保卫;看守,监视;警惕,防范;保护,维护
- 【名】 (Guard)(英)格尔德(人名)

网络释义
- guard against : 防止;提防
- on guard : 警惕;站岗
- mount guard : 上岗;执勤;看管
- point guard : 控球后卫,组织后卫
- security guard : 保安人员
- coast guard : 海岸警卫队队员;海岸巡逻队队员

protect/defend/guard/shield.导航词义:保护,保卫
protect:v. 保护,护卫.普通用词,指采取手段使某人不生病或某物不受损害等。
Physical exercise can protect you against the flu.
体育锻炼可以预防流感。
What shall I do to protect my car against rust?
怎样才能防止汽车生锈?
She closed the window to protect the books from the rain.
她关上窗户防止雨水把书淋湿。
defend:v. 保护,保卫.通常指用武装力量保护,使某人、某物、某处免受袭击。
The Great Wall was once used to defend against military aggression.
长城曾用来防御军事侵略。
He was sent to defend the border three years ago.
3年前他被派去守卫边疆。
guard:v. 保卫,守卫.指警惕地守护以防止造成伤害、损失等。
The command told those two soldiers to guard the entrance.
指挥官叫那两名士兵守着入口。
A lioness guarded her cubs.
一头母狮守护着幼狮。
shield:v. 保护,保卫.通常指保护人、企业等免受伤害或损失。
import tariffs that shield enterprises from foreign competition
保护企业免受外国竞争威胁的进口关税
His wife lied to shield him when she took the stand.
他的妻子在出庭作证的时候为保护他而撒了谎。
She drew the curtains, shielding her eyes from the sun.
她拉上窗帘,使眼睛免受阳光照射。
